Ice in Turnagain Arm, Seward Highway, Alaska

This is a view of the ice in a body of water known as Turnagain Arm, adjacent to the Seward Highway, south of Anchorage, Alaska. This was probably also just south of Girdwood, Alaska, though the ice near Girdwood looks the same, more like icebergs than ice.
